# Tests for the kill builtin.
#
# The exit codes 11 and 19 in this file don't mean anything special; they're
# just exit codes which are specific enough that the failure of `kill` itself
# can be differentiated from exiting due to executing a trap.
%test
# Correct invocation
if zmodload zsh/system &>/dev/null; then
(
trap 'exit 19' TERM
kill $sysparams[pid]
)
else
ZTST_skip='Cannot zmodload zsh/system, skipping kill with no sigspec'
fi
19:kill with no sigspec
if zmodload zsh/system &>/dev/null; then
(
trap 'exit 11' USR1
kill -USR1 $sysparams[pid]
)
else
ZTST_skip='Cannot zmodload zsh/system, skipping kill with sigspec'
fi
11:kill with sigspec

# Regression tests: `kill ''` should not result in `kill 0`.
#
# We use SIGURG where an explicit sigspec can be provided as:
#
# 1. By default it's non-terminal, so even if we regress, we won't kill the
# test runner and other processes in the process group since we'll stop
# running this test before we get to the plain kill (and thus SIGTERM)
# cases;
# 2. It's also unlikely to be sent for any other reason during the process
# lifetime, so the test shouldn't be flaky.
(
trap 'exit 11' URG
kill -URG ''
)
1:kill with empty pid and sigspec should not send signal to current process group
?(eval):kill:3: illegal pid:
(
trap 'exit 19' TERM
kill ''
)
1:Plain kill with empty pid should not send signal to current process group
?(eval):kill:3: illegal pid:
